  • Abstract
    First successfully developed anion rubber modified asphalt mixture with a unique process based on mixing rubber and asphalt in the same proportion. The results showed that compared with conventional asphalt, the anion rubber modified asphalt show a more excellent general performance and anion release function, fully meet the relevant specifications and improve road surrounding environment, also bring huge economic and social efficiency.
